Performance Specs

When it comes to performance, the Panamera 4 E-Hybrid doesn't disappoint. The heart of this beast is a 2.9-liter twin-turbo V6 engine, which is then paired with an electric motor. This dynamic duo combines to deliver a serious punch, ensuring that you're never short on power.

Engine and Electric Motor

The 2.9-liter twin-turbo V6 engine is engineered to produce a robust amount of horsepower and torque. It’s designed to offer immediate throttle response and a wide powerband, making it incredibly versatile for different driving conditions. The electric motor supplements the gasoline engine, providing instant torque that enhances acceleration and overall responsiveness. This combination not only boosts performance but also contributes to improved fuel efficiency.

Horsepower and Torque

Together, the engine and electric motor churn out a combined 455 horsepower and 516 lb-ft of torque. This substantial power output allows the Panamera 4 E-Hybrid to accelerate from 0 to 60 mph in just 4.2 seconds. The impressive torque figure ensures that you have plenty of pulling power, whether you're overtaking on the highway or climbing steep hills. The immediate torque from the electric motor fills in any gaps in the gasoline engine’s power delivery, resulting in smooth and seamless acceleration.

Transmission and Drivetrain

Power is delivered to all four wheels via an eight-speed Porsche Doppelkupplung (PDK) transmission. This dual-clutch transmission offers lightning-fast gear changes, ensuring that you're always in the optimal gear for maximum performance. The all-wheel-drive system provides excellent traction and stability, especially in adverse weather conditions. The PDK transmission enhances the driving experience by providing quick and precise shifts, whether you’re driving in automatic mode or using the paddle shifters for manual control. The all-wheel-drive system ensures that the power is effectively distributed to the wheels, maximizing grip and control.

Hybrid Modes

The Panamera 4 E-Hybrid comes with several hybrid modes that allow you to tailor the car's performance to your driving needs. These modes include:

  • E-Power: This mode prioritizes all-electric driving, using the gasoline engine only when needed for extra power.
  • Hybrid Auto: This mode automatically selects the most efficient combination of the electric motor and gasoline engine.
  • E-Hold: This mode maintains the current battery charge level, allowing you to save the electric range for later use.
  • E-Charge: This mode uses the gasoline engine to charge the battery while driving.
  • Sport/Sport+: These modes emphasize performance, using both the engine and electric motor to deliver maximum power.

Each mode is designed to optimize different aspects of the driving experience, whether it’s maximizing fuel efficiency, preserving electric range, or delivering peak performance. The ability to switch between these modes allows drivers to adapt to various driving conditions and personal preferences.

Aerodynamics

The Panamera 4 E-Hybrid is designed with aerodynamics in mind, with features such as an adaptive rear spoiler and aerodynamic side mirrors. These elements help to reduce drag and improve fuel efficiency. The sleek lines and smooth surfaces contribute to the car's overall aerodynamic performance, enhancing stability and reducing wind noise. The adaptive rear spoiler automatically adjusts its angle based on speed and driving conditions, optimizing downforce and stability.

Lighting

The Panamera 4 E-Hybrid features LED headlights and taillights, which provide excellent visibility and add to the car's modern appearance. The headlights are equipped with Porsche Dynamic Light System (PDLS), which automatically adjusts the beam pattern to optimize visibility in different driving conditions. The LED taillights are not only visually appealing but also highly functional, providing clear and bright illumination for enhanced safety.
